Reinforced concrete surface repair method (Sabiran penetration rust prevention method)

By applying Sabiran A to the surface of reinforced concrete, the rust inhibitor (nitrite ions) penetrates and forms a passive film on the rebar, achieving rust prevention treatment!

This technology is a rust prevention method that applies a penetrating rust inhibitor to the surface of reinforced concrete to non-destructively protect the internal rebar from rust. While traditional methods have existed for applying coatings to the surface of reinforced concrete, they have been effective in suppressing the entry of external deterioration factors but have had little effect on already existing deterioration factors (such as chloride ions and areas of carbonation), resulting in insufficient rust prevention effectiveness. In this technology, a newly developed high-penetration rust inhibitor (Sabiran A) is applied to the surface of existing concrete and allowed to penetrate sufficiently into the interior (the surface tension of Sabiran A is 1/2.7 that of conventional products), non-destructively suppressing the latent deterioration of the rebar caused by internal deterioration factors. Furthermore, by applying a water-tightness enhancing agent (Sabiran P), the method simultaneously suppresses further entry of external deterioration factors, thereby providing long-term and stable rust prevention effectiveness for the rebar within the reinforced concrete. ■ Technical Explanation of the Improved Penetration of Sabiran A The rust prevention effect of Sabiran is achieved through the action of a rust inhibitor composition that contains the following composite surfactants: - Specific ether-type nonionic surfactants (maximum surface tension reduction capability) - Water-insoluble specific surfactants (significant wettability enhancement capability)

Construction method "IPH Method (Internal Pressure Filling Joint Reinforcement)"

Technology to achieve the "long lifespan" of damaged concrete structures!

The "IPH method" is a technology that achieves "strength recovery" and "extended lifespan" for concrete structures that have deteriorated due to aging or earthquakes. By replacing the air inside the concrete with injected resin, it can fill even fine cracks with high density and depth. Not only does it enhance the bond strength between rebar and concrete, but it also provides a high anti-corrosion effect. The method has received technical evaluation from the Japan Society of Civil Engineers and obtained a patent as a construction method in 2012. 【Features】 ■ Replacement of air and resin ■ High-density filling ■ Strength recovery and durability improvement ■ Rebar anti-corrosion and neutralization suppression ■ Improved cost-effectiveness and environmental measures *For more details, please download the PDF or feel free to contact us.

External insulation construction method "Omega System"

Simultaneously achieve "external insulation," "plaster walls," and "excellent design!"

The "Omega System" is an external insulation construction method developed in 2004 through a business partnership with Omega Corporation in the United States. Its features include the ability to simultaneously achieve "external insulation" and "plaster walls," while also offering "excellent design" that can express various architectural styles from around the world. Additionally, it has undergone new improvements to suit Japan's climate, culture, and architectural styles, including ventilation layers and condensation prevention, and has obtained various fire safety certifications and approvals according to Japanese standards (for wooden houses). [Features] ■ High durability, seismic resistance, and waterproofing ■ Solution to wall sagging phenomena ■ Cost and construction period reduction ■ Comfort and energy-saving benefits of external insulation ■ Condensation prevention with a moisture-dissipating layer and interlocking shape, etc. *For more details, please download the PDF or contact us.

Bridge pier seismic reinforcement method "AT Method"

Extremely suppress the bending moment to reduce the increase in the cross-section of the structure, while also accommodating constraints from adjacent structures!

The "AT Method" is a seismic reinforcement method for bridge piers that significantly reduces the thickness of the reinforcement wrapping compared to the RC wrapping method and conventional PCM wrapping method. By cutting grooves into the surface of the existing concrete and embedding reinforcement bars, the increase in wrapping thickness can be greatly reduced. As a result, the range of applicability expands even in cases with structural constraints. 【Construction Procedure】 ■ Surface treatment → Core space cutting → Core drilling → Embedded groove cutting → Reinforcement bar embedding commencement → Band reinforcement bar installation → Protective coating → Finish material application *For more details, please feel free to contact us.

TACSS method

A pollution-safe liquid injection method for waterproofing structures that does not adversely affect groundwater!

The "TACSS Method" is a one-component system that uses a chemical solution that reacts with water but is difficult to dissolve in water. It confronts high-pressure and high-flow underground water, reliably stopping water and providing waterproofing for structures while minimizing adverse effects on groundwater, making it a highly environmentally safe chemical injection method. Due to its excellent properties, this system is utilized not only for ground reinforcement but also for the preservation of archaeological sites. 【Features】 ■ Complies with JWWA K-135 leaching tests ■ Acquired F☆☆☆☆ certification ■ Forms high-strength, highly waterproof solid bodies and waterproof layers ■ Does not contaminate groundwater even with unreacted chemical solutions or in a gelled state ■ Exhibits excellent performance over a long period *For more details, please refer to the PDF materials or feel free to contact us.
